Book Overview

""Seven Letters to Elias Hicks, on the Tendency of his Doctrines and Opinions"" is a book written by Robert Waln in 1825. The book is a series of seven letters addressed to Elias Hicks, a prominent Quaker preacher and controversial figure in the Society of Friends. In the letters, Waln expresses his concerns about Hicks' teachings and their potential impact on the Quaker community. Waln argues that Hicks' ideas are at odds with traditional Quaker beliefs and practices, and that they could lead to division and discord within the Society of Friends. The book also includes an introductory address to the Society of Friends, in which Waln explains his motives for writing the letters and his hopes for the future of the Quaker community.
